What is adolescence

What is adolescence

Adolescence is defined as an age stage of development between childhood and adulthood, and according to the World Health Organization, the age of the adolescent is estimated between 10-19 years and may extend to 24 years of age. The middle stage of adolescence

The middle stage of adolescence includes the age group between 14-17 years, and is characterized by the following: the speed of growth in males, which is accompanied by a roughness of the voice. Physical changes are complete in most females. The appearance of acne in some adolescents

Increased interest in sexual matters and questions about them, which calls for the need for support and follow-up from parents. striving for independence; Which explains why the teenager resorts to arguing with others a lot. Thinking about things abstractly and holistically, with difficulty applying ideas

Significantly increase the influence of comrades on the teenager, as he spends most of the time with them. The brain continues to grow, as the level of maturity in the adolescent is not yet complete, because the growth of the frontal lobes of the brain is completed at the age of 20 years, as these lobes are responsible for controlling emotions, thinking about the consequences of things, and the ability to make important decisions

The late stage of adolescence

The late stage of adolescence is the last stage of adolescence, also known as the youth stage, as this stage includes the age group between 18-24 years, and is characterized by the following: Thinking of things rationally. Paying attention to and planning for the future. Independence, gaining a sense of identity and self-affirmation. emotional stability

Adolescence problems and their solutions

There are many problems of adolescence, and the following are the most prominent of these problems and proposed solutions to them:

Academic problems

The National Center for Education Statistics in the United States of America indicated in an updated study in 2020 that 5% of high school students in the United States neglect education from They drop out of their schools every year, and among the proposed solutions is this; Providing support and advice to adolescents by parents, and helping them to study when needed

Obesity

The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ention in the United States of America indicated that 20% of individuals between the ages of 12-19 years are obese, and this makes adolescents more vulnerable to health diseases, as well as to increasing bullying on them by others

and one of the most prominent solutions proposed in it; Communicating with a specialist doctor to follow up the appropriate weight for the height and age of the adolescent, and in the event that the doctor recommends a specific type of food or the need to exercise, the parents should follow up and encourage the adolescent

Depression and exaggeration of feelings

the adolescent becomes more moody and exaggerated in expressing feelings of sadness and distress, and does not accept any help. According to the National Institute of Mental Health in the United States of America, approximately 3.2 million adolescents experienced a severe depressive episode at least once in 2017 AD; That is, approximately 13% of adolescents may suffer from depression before they reach adulthood,

and this appears in a change in the sleep regime and a tendency to isolation, and among the proposed solutions is the communication of parents with a specialist to provide assistance to the adolescent if they notice a decline in his studies or a tendency to loneliness
